Abstract

The micro-displacement transmission unit is placed in parts of machines and automatic lathes. A sealed hydraulic oil system allows the transmission of work of a reversible movement under the pressure of a piston (2) of a emitter jack (3) placed on a manual or mechanical control (6). The mechanical control feeds to a receptor jack (10) such that in pushing or pulling on the piston (2) of the emitter jack (3). The jack acts directly onto the piston (9) of the receptor jack (10) by the intermediary of piping (7) of the oil filled sealed hydraulic circuit.
